Decent lightweight glove
I like this glove for their lightweightness. They are fairly true to size and feel good to your hand. They are not a great late fall/winter glove for sure. The only design issue I hate about them is the velcro closure connects underneath toward the palm rather than on top. I just like gloves that close on top of hand. Actually this all could be remedied by a elastic style wrist rather than a velcro flap closure. Overall these gloves will provide someone with great spring/summer/early fall ridability and comfort.
